you know rabbi yossi liu he asks why the
torah portion is named after such an
evil moabite king and rabbi lou
says that it's all about mashiach
that this really comes to mashiach i
didn't make this into a slide but this
is chapter 24 verse verse 17. he says i
see it but not now
i behold it but not soon
a star has gone forth from jacob
and a staff will arise from israel which
will crush which will crush the princes
of moab and uproot the sons of of
seth
and so we could just analyze this for
another hour this one verse
but
it's a prophecy about the coming of
mashiach and what we're awaiting right
now right and that's what this all of
this was prophecy of mashiach after
prophecy of
and why did these beautiful blessings
and the prayers and the prophecies come
into the world ultimately they came into
the world
because of king balak
his evil intent was transformed to
goodness and blessing
right the darkness of his motivation was
transformed to light
that's part of the reason i believe that
these blessings have such a prominent
impact and such an important place in
the consciousness of the jewish people
because they originated
as curses
and that's what mashiach is
right mashiach is the power of
transformation
from darkness to light as a matter of
fact this ages tell us that balak the
moabite king
who was descended from him
let's take a second and think about this
who was descended from him just guess he
was a moabite king yes ruth
ruth the moabitus great grandmother of
king david rutha moabitus who underwent
the ultimate transformation
ruth was a direct descendant of king
balak meaning that
king david and the mashiach that we're
waiting for and praying for was
descended from balak
how crazy is that
mashiach who will bring the world
through a transformation like no other
in history
mashiach was descended from balak can
you imagine a greater transformation
than that
